Exoskeleton Guide


Supports Back and Hip muscles

For lifting objects in a leaning position

Weigth : 0.9 Kg
Type : Textile
Applications:
Work that requires frequent lifting of objects from below hip level.

WANT TO TEST IT OUT? HIRE A SUIT.

All Auxivo exoskeletons are offered with a minimum two-week rental period, designed to give you meaningful hands-on experience with the technology before making a long-term investment.



During this trial phase, you can deploy the exoskeleton in real working conditions, allowing operators, safety teams, and management to evaluate:

  • ergonomic impact
  • operational fit
  • user acceptance
  • performance outcomes
  • economic value

 

The rental fee paid during this evaluation period is fully credited towards the purchase price of the exoskeleton. If you choose to move forward, you simply pay the remaining balance of the list price plus gst, ensuring a smooth, cost-efficient transition from trial to ownership. This rent-to-buy approach provides a low-risk, high-value pathway to adopting exoskeleton innovation. If you decide not to proceed with a purchase, the rental fee will not be refunded, but the insights gained from the trial can still support future ergonomics or workplace improvement initiatives
